空间杆组结构分析及全部零阶杆组的分类

Structural Analysis and Classification of Spatial Bar Group with No General Constraint Using Screw Theory

  • 摘要: 应用螺旋理论从杆组的角度进行空间机构的结构分析,推导出各阶机构的结构公式. 根据空间杆组的公共约束数确定空间杆组的阶数,空间杆组所包含的构件数确定空间杆组的级数. 利用空间杆组的结构公式,按照阶数与级数对其分类,综合出零阶Ⅲ级以下的所有空间杆组. 通过杆组结构分析,为空间机构的创新设计提供了理论依据.

     

    Abstract: Based on screw theory and spatial structure analysis, the structural formulae of all order mechanisms were deduced and the classification of spatial bar groups was made. The number of general constrain was introduced to determine the order of the bar group and the number of the components was used to determine the grade of the bar group. All the forms of spatial bar group with less than three components and no general constraint were synthesized. By the classification, the grade of spatial bar group could be decided. It gives a new theoretical foundation for space mechanism creative design.
